Open Campus is a blockchain-based platform that connects learners, educators, content creators, and institutions. It fosters a decentralized community for collaboration and knowledge exchange, enhancing the overall education experience.
Read more on EDU →LBTC is a liquid Bitcoin asset created by Lombard that connects Bitcoin to decentralized finance. Backed 1:1 by BTC, it allows holders to earn Babylon staking yield while using their Bitcoin across DeFi activities such as trading, lending, borrowing, and yield farming through a natively cross-chain design.
